Understanding Photon Energy: Calculating E = hf

In the fascinating world of quantum physics, photons—elementary particles that carry light and electromagnetic radiation—play a crucial role. One fundamental equation defines a photon's energy:

E = hf

Understanding the Context

where:

  • E = energy of the photon (in joules, J),
  • h = Planck’s constant = 6.63 × 10⁻³⁴ J·s,
  • f = frequency of the electromagnetic wave.

What Does This Equation Mean?

This simple yet powerful formula tells us that a photon’s energy is directly proportional to its frequency. Higher-frequency waves—like blue light or gamma rays—carry more energy than lower-frequency waves such as radio waves or infrared radiation.

Let’s apply the formula using real values.
Given:

  • Planck’s constant, h = 6.63 × 10⁻³⁴ J·s
  • Frequency, f = 5 × 10¹⁴ Hz

Now plug into E = hf:
E = (6.63 × 10⁻³⁴ J·s) × (5 × 10¹⁴ Hz)

Multiplying the numbers:
E = 6.63 × 5 × 10⁻³⁴⁺¹⁴
E = 33.15 × 10⁻²⁰ J
E = 3.315 × 10⁻¹⁹ J

Summary

The energy of a photon with frequency 5 × 10¹⁴ Hz is approximately 3.315 × 10⁻¹⁹ joules. This precise calculation highlights how quantum mechanics quantifies light not as continuous waves, but as discrete packets of energy—photons—each carrying a measurable amount tied directly to their frequency.
